estate
/ɪstˈeɪt/
Explore definitions, synonyms, and language insights of estate
Definitions
Noun
everything you own; all of your assets (whether real property or personal property) and liabilities
Noun
extensive landed property (especially in the country) retained by the owner for his own use; "the family owned a large estate on Long Island"
Noun
a major social class or order of persons regarded collectively as part of the body politic of the country (especially in the United Kingdom) and formerly possessing distinct political rights
